    Math & Chemistry Teacher

    An NGO based in Narok is looking for a Math/Chemistry teacher/ facilitator for its secondary schools

    Reporting to: School Lead

    Overall responsibility

    1. Facilitate the learning of Math and Chemistry using the current methodologies with a keen interest in the individual learner differences.
    2. Mentor learners towards self-reliance and good morals focussed on positive cultures.
    3. Develop leaders out of our learners.
    4. Provide a safe and conducive environment for learning.

    Roles and responsibilities

    1. Ensure you monitor the progress of the learners in your subject from time to time and offer assistance to each learner for her/him to experience success
    2. Arrange for experiential activities outside class room for learning purposes and liaise with the master in-charge of Academics for the activities to be scheduled
    3. You are responsible for setting exams in your subjects, moderating the papers, supervision, marking and revision of your subject’s papers.
    4. Plan instruction in your subjects and vary the activities to ensure proper use of Differentiated instruction in the class room
    5. Prepare subject improvement plans (SIPs) in line with our standard operating procedures.
    6. In collaboration with learners, you will set termly targets and follow through to ensure achievement of the targets
    7. Assisting the administration in different roles delegated to you from time to time.
    8. Be part of the KGS team that will help to enforce discipline and good morals to the Learners.
    9. Offer psychological, social and spiritual support to our learners and help them become mature and responsible adults.
    10. Participate in Staff meetings and offer suggestions of how we can improve the school standards and services.
    11. Use the 21st century instruction methodologies at all times taking care of each learners strengths, Interest, Challenges and Best modes of learning.
    12. Prepare weekly records of work covered and hand over to the lead for signing
    13. Prepare the schemes of work in line with the Ministry of education requirements of the teaching profession
    14. Adhere to the TSC teaching professional code of conduct as well as the organization’s Professional code of conduct as outlined in the HR manual.

    Academic and professional qualifications

    1. Be holder of a Bachelor’s degree in education with two teaching subjects.
    2. Must have attained at least a C+ (Plus) mean grade at K.C.S.E and C+ in two teaching subjects.
    3. Must be registered with teacher service commission.
    4. Two year experience in service.

    Additional skills

    1. Computer literacy.
    2. Guidance and counselling
    3. Special needs training
